If you have ever heard a choir process around a church singing “Christ is Made the Sure Foundation,” or carried a palm in hand as you sang “All Glory, Laud and Honor,” or just bounced along humming “Good King Wenceslas” the day after Christmas, take a moment today to remember John Mason Neale, the 19th-century English priest, scholar and translator whose magnificent and prolific works are among my favorites in the Western musical tradition, and whose feast day is observed in the Episcopal Church today, August 7. Almighty God, beautiful in majesty, majestic in holiness, who Hast shown us the splendor of creation in the work of thy servant John Mason Neale: Teach us to drive from the world the ugliness of chaos and disorder, that our eyes may not be blind to thy glory, and that at length everyone may know the inexhaustible richness of thy new creation in Jesus Christ our Lord; who liveth and reigneth with thee and the Holy Spirit, one God, for ever and ever. justus.anglican.org/resources/bio/220.html
